Industrial machinery and forklift traffic eventually take a toll on even the PTV 36 slip resistance most hardwearing surfaces. When cracks appear, prompt action is required. Professional resin floor repairs prevent the damage from spreading across the complete slab.

Contractors use high-strength mortars for these tasks. They ensure the new material bonds effectively with the existing slab. This restores the floor's original performance and strength.

Apply High-Performance Coatings

Choosing an industrial floor coating depends on your facility's specific needs. For example, food plants require polyurethane for heat resistance. Better yet, these systems are straightforward to clean and maintain.

Resolve Structural Vulnerabilities

Seal Surface Cracks Immediately

Surface cracks and impact damage require prompt attention to prevent chemical ingress into the concrete slab below the resin layer. Effective resin floor repairs utilise reinforced epoxy or polyurethane mortars to fill voids, ensuring the structural bond remains stable.

Delaying these openings allows water and oils to seep under the coating. This eventually causes the resin to lift. Fast intervention saves considerable costs in replacement costs.

Prevent System Delamination

Delamination often occurs when the bond between the resin and the concrete substrate fails due to underlying moisture or site contamination. Professional contractors address this by removing the damaged area and applying a industrial-grade primer to ensure maximum adhesion for the new surface.

A stable bond is the core of any industrial floor. Contractors use mechanical grinding to prepare the area. This ensures the repair lasts for extended periods.
